How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hillsboro?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hillsboro 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,282 | $874 | $2,017 |
| Hillsboro 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,424 | $925 | $2,359 |
| Hillsboro 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,896 | $995 | $3,484 |
| Hillsboro 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,949 | $1,949 | $1,949 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Hillsboro Apartments with Swimming Pool
How much is the average rent for Hillsboro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Hillsboro with Swimming Pool is $1,513.
What is the largest Hillsboro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Hillsboro is a 1,957 square feet unit starting from $1,040 at Carleton Apartments.
What is the average size for Hillsboro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Hillsboro is currently at 772 sq ft.
